I'd like your opinions: i have a system made of Gygabyte 7VXRP (raid, Lan, 333 ecc), XP2000 e DDR 256@333.

During trasportation the case, that was put upside in the trunk of my car, fell towards the side of the motherboard (making a really nasty noise...)
Back at home, i riassembled the pc but it was dead: The fan starts spinning up for 3-4 seconds, then the system turns off.

The graphics card is ok.
There are no beeps.

I took a look at the processor: i think the upper left corner isn't as "sharp" as the other three.. Is it possible that the fall has moved the heatsink while on the processor causing its damage..?

How can i see if its really "dead", i mean is it visible on the chip?
 
looks like your heatsink chipped your die... usually, when u have to look that closely to see it, the processor usually works fine.
in your case, either that damage was enough to kill the processor, or something else went wrong... i think the chipped die is just an additional problem you have... the bigger problem may be in the mobo
